====================================================== CORAM: HONOURABLE MR. JUSTICE PRABHAT KUMAR JHA ORAL ORDER 09-01-2015 Heard both sides.
The petitioners, Bhola Mian and Rafi Mian, seek regular bail in Mirganj P.S. Case No. 161 of 2013 for the offence under Section 394 of the Indian Penal Code. The petitioners are not named in the F.I.R.
The informant lodged the case against unknown for robbery of his ornaments.
It appears that on the basis of the confessional statement of co-accused Manoj Sahani, name of the petitioners figured in the case, but the petitioners were not put on Test Identification Parade and nothing has been recovered from the possession of the petitioners. It appears that the petitioners have got criminal antecedents.
